EU leaders, wary of public doubts and 'green' concerns, to sign bloc's new treaty

European Union leaders gathered in Lisbon on Thursday to sign a new treaty they say is a milestone in the bloc's history.

The signing was taking place, however, amid complaints that the heads of government were not planning to hold referendums on the document, and accusations about environmental damage they were causing by flying to a two-hour ceremony.

The Lisbon Treaty, endorsed by the EU's 27 leaders two months ago after years of unease among Europeans about how much sovereignty they should surrender to a centralized administration, replaces a thwarted project to establish a European Constitution.
